在MATLAB中,使用if语句进行条件判断时,可以使用逻辑运算符 &&(与)和 ||(或)来连接多个条件。例如:

if x > 0 && y < 10 % 如果x大于0且y小于10,执行以下代码 ... end

if a == 1 || b == 2 % 如果a等于1或b等于2,执行以下代码 ... end

注意,MATLAB中的逻辑运算符是短路运算符,即如果第一个条件已经可以确定整个表达式的真假值,则不会再计算第二个条件。例如:

if x > 0 && y < 10 % 如果x小于等于0,则y的值不会被判断 end

if a == 1 || b == 2 % 如果a等于1,则不会再判断b的值 end


原文地址: https://www.cveoy.top/t/topic/cfz7 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录